Beskrivelse
The famous "Blauer Blitz" (blue lightning) of the Austrian Federal Railways is an express train from the early post-war period. It was used for high-quality intercity connections and was also used abroad. However, the VT 5045 was underpowered, often overheated and, if it consisted of more than 2 cars, even needed a steam locomotive as a support on longer inclines. In the 1970s they migrated to local transport, where they served the branch lines in Austria until their retirement in 1997. Some vehicles were given larger front windows and separate cab doors. However, the cars underwent the biggest modification in the 1960s, when the large radiator structure "head tumor" on the roof was made smaller. The four DMUs of the second series, which already had the small radiator when they were delivered in 1956, were originally intended to be exported to Yugoslavia. However, this order did not materialize and so the vehicles, initially without any logos, were integrated into the ÖBB-fleet.

The following variants are reproduced for Transport Fever 2:
- 5045 in its original form with a large roof cooler
- 5145 in the delivery condition for Yugoslavia without logos
- 5145 with new windows
- 5145 with beige roof (3 front windows and 4 front windows)
- 5145 with gray roof (3 front windows and 4 front windows)
- 5145 in Valousek design (3 front windows only)
- Since there is no 5046 yet, a fictitious 5145 of the GySEV is also available

Railcars (forward and rotated), control cars, intermediate cars and restaurants are available. All vehicles are individual in order to enable the almost infinite amount of possible combinations, even with "foreign" vehicles.

- VEHICLE STATS -
Available: 1952-1997, and historic unit always
Max speed: 115 km/h
Power: 400 kW, Diesel
